At University Lutheran Church, we follow Christ, who unites us through unconditional grace.

 We seek to mirror God’s love and commit with you to work for justice and peace.

Because we are called to be part of God’s family, we welcome you with open arms.

Here you are welcome, whether Christian, Jewish, Buddhist, Muslim, Hindu, Sikh, a member of another religious community, an agnostic, or seeking a spiritual home.

Here you are welcome, whatever your sexual orientation, gender identity, or gender expression; here we are committed to creating a safe and inclusive community for all.

Here you are welcome, whether Black, LatinX, White, Asian, Native American, or you claim multiple ethnicities; here we are committed to striving for racial equity.

Here you are welcome, whether a student or teacher, a PhD or entering kindergarten; whatever your political allegiances, your social status, your income level, or your age; no matter your talents, abilities or disabilities, your address, or your past.

Here you are welcome, to University Lutheran and to our community of imperfect people, loved by God.
